    Often, we have heard that life is what you make of it, that it is the gift that keeps on giving – multiplying back to you what you put into it. That if we sow, we reap. We have heard that hard work gives off good fruit and laziness leads to poverty. We have also heard that time and chance happen to all man, that it is a matter of being at the right place at the right time and that things that happen to you are subjective to that. Well, this is biblical and therefore true. If you will not work you will not eat, if you are lazy you will always be left wanting and if you do not prepare you might miss your opportunities – opportunities that are available to all man. So, yes, hard work pays off but sadly we have seen situations where one has done all that is humanly possible to achieve what they dream of but they are still faced with resistance. There are scriptures mentioned by God in the Bible about how wine that has been toiled for by the children of Israel will no longer be eaten by those whose feet did not press it. He talks of how He restores that which has been stolen and protects that which remains in their care. This means that even in adversity and resistance God is there, watching; waiting on us to seek Him for help because His gentle character does not allow Him to impose on us. What do we do then? Cosmic life is influenced by spiritual life. All that happens in the physical realm is a manifestation of what has happened in the spiritual realm and for us to attain all that we desire we will need what is supernatural. This could be why we have also heard of sayings such as doing what is humanly possible and well, this is what God expects of us. He calls us conquerors. We first conquer ourselves so that we are able to conquer external forces. God helps us in both. This is why He first works in what is within us to produce good fruit so that we are able to sustain what is outside of us. The fruit of hard work and talents that we will see. The work that people compliment. The things that all man chase after. God knows we need all these but instructs us to seek Him first with promises of giving these to us. We have promises from God, we also have an enemy that hates us. The aim of this book is to help you navigate through life into the fullness of the destiny that God has for you by first understanding what God’s mission for life is and how that fits into our personal visions for our lives. We hope it also drives you into seeking God about what it is that He wants you to do with your life. We will do this by first understanding how God works and why He works the way He does then by learning about the history of the Bible and the mystery of how things turned the way they did in the New Testament – the cause of the jump from the Old to the New Testament. We will do this by focusing on the book of Genesis and Revelations so that we understand what God’s plan for creation was, how it was tainted and what God has not only done but will continue to do to redeem His plan. This will encourage believers and non-believers to go after what God has given to us so that we live in the fullness of our callings and purposes. We will also look at how the children of Israel were always redeemed by God and find encouragement to stand in the midst of adversity. I will also be sharing my personal testimony towards my journey of receiving all that God has instore for me and how I continue to wait to see more of it. So, if you feel robbed by anything, whether tangible or spiritual, may you find comfort in knowing that God is a God of justice; He hates robbery and oppression. He upholds our cause and restores that which has been stolen from us. If we follow His way, His very simple way of faith, He will not only avenge us but will give to us all that has been squandered in our lives. He is love. I pray that this book ministers to your heart and does the individual work that God intended to do in you as you go through this piece of literature. May it change you, may it make you brave, may it cause you to trust God more, and what good would it be if it did not lead you to Him
